🙂A single person spends $980 per month in Tulcea vs $1,408 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$1,496 per month in Tulcea vs $2,582 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$2,012 per month in Tulcea vs $3,757 in Ubud, Bali, rent included.
🙂Tulcea is about 30% cheaper than Ubud, Bali,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Tulcea sits 27% below the global median, while Ubud, Bali is 5%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$387 in Tulcea versus $1,018 in Ubud, Bali.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 294% higher in Tulcea, which reinforces the cost advantage – you earn more and spend less. Purchasing power leans clearly in its favor.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$42 in Tulcea versus $33 in Ubud, Bali. Groceries tell a different story – $198 in Tulcea vs $299 in Ubud, Bali – so Tulcea wins on supermarket bills even if dining out costs more.
